一、定义变量
1.定义变量语法:变量名=值2.使用变量3.看变量的特点
# 定义变量:存储数据TOM
my_name = 'TOM'
print(my_name)
# 定义变量:存储数据 Serendipity
schoolName = 'Serendipity'
print(schoolName)
二、数据类型
数值:int(整型),float(浮点型)
布尔型:true(真),false(假)
str(字符串),list(列表),tuple(元组),set(集合),dict(字典)
1.按经验将不同的变量存储不同的类型的数据
2.验证这些数据到底是什么类型--检测数据类型--type(数据)
# int--整型
num1 = 1
# float--浮点型(小数)
num2 = 1.1
print(type(num1))
print(type(num2))
# str--字符串,特点:数据都要带引号
a = 'Hello world'
print(type(a))
# bool--布尔型,通常判断使用,布尔型有两个数值True和False
b = True
print(type(b))
# list--列表
c = [10, 20, 30]
print(type(c))
# tuple--元组
d = (10, 20, 30)
print(type(d))
# set--集合
e = {10, 20, 30}
print(type(e))
# dict--字典--键值对
f = {'name': 'TOM', 'age': '18'}
print(type(f))

1.1 python中定义变量与数据类型相关推荐

  1. Python入门 - 笔记 - 第三章 Python中的变量和数据类型

    第三章 Python中的变量和数据类型 -------------------------------------------------------------------------------- ...

  2. python中变量名有哪些_Python变量范围有哪些?如何在Python中定义变量?

    Python变量范围有哪些?如何在Python中定义变量?在Python编程语言中,变量的范围是该变量可见或可访问的那段代码.更准确地说,不是每个程序的每个部分都可以访问所有变量.而且,有时范围也是持 ...

  3. 【Python】Python实战从入门到精通之一 -- 教你深入理解Python中的变量和数据类型

    本文是Python实战–从入门到精通系列的第一篇文章: Python实战从入门到精通之一 – 教你深入理解Python中的变量和数据类型 文章目录 1.变量 1.1 变量命名规则 1.2 变量名称错误 ...

  4. python中变量,Python中的变量、数据类型、运算符

    Python第四课 Python中的变量.数据类型.运算符 Hello,小伙伴们,今天我们来聊一聊Python里面的变量.数据类型.运算符. 一. 变量:什么是变量呢? 我们来看这样一个例子:李四在银 ...

  5. python中数据类型大小_详细解析Python中的变量的数据类型

    变量是只不过保留的内存位置用来存储值.这意味着,当创建一个变量,那么它在内存中保留一些空间. 根据一个变量的数据类型,解释器分配内存,并决定如何可以被存储在所保留的内存中.因此,通过分配不同的数据类型 ...

  6. python中定义变量和数组_Python中的线程和全局变量 - 数组和标准变量之间的区别?...

    我目前尝试使用线程编写一个更大的python程序,并遇到了数组不必被声明为全局的问题.Python中的线程和全局变量 - 数组和标准变量之间的区别? import numpy as np import ...

  7. python中定义变量为啥要用下划线_关于python中带下划线的变量和函数 的意义

    核心风格:避免用下划线作为变量名的开始. 因为下划线对解释器有特殊的意义,而且是内建标识符所使用的符号,我们建议程序员避免用下划线作为变量名的开始. 一般来讲,变量名_xxx被看作是"私有 ...

  8. 如何在Python中定义变量

    我们首先看一下变量的分类,通常情况下,我们所说到的定义一个变量,如果没有特殊说明,那么就是定义一个全局变量. 全局变量 在模块内.在所有函数外面.在class外面,这就是全局变量 局部变量 在函数内. ...

  9. python中定义变量有引号和单引号_说说Python 单引号、双引号、三引号的区别?...

    公众号新增加了一个栏目,就是每天给大家解答一道Python常见的面试题,反正每天不贪多,一天一题,正好合适,只希望这个面试栏目,给那些正在准备面试的同学,提供一点点帮助! 小猿会从最基础的面试题开始, ...

最新文章

  1. (树上启发式合并)CF741D Arpa’s letter-marked tree and Mehrdad’s Dokhtar-kosh paths
  2. AngularJs应用页面切换优化方案
  3. opencv 其他形态学变换
  4. 哨兵机器人钢力士_还记得秒杀X战警的哨兵机器人吗?在漫威原著里,X战警更憋屈...
  5. 【锋利的Jquery】读书笔记五
  6. Problem D: 顺序串的基本运算
  7. Android 11 将推出系统试用功能,满意后再正式安装
  8. java四则运算,计算器的实现
  9. Eclipse 无法打开Console,show view无效
  10. scrapy 中不同页面的拼接_Python下使用Scrapy爬取网页内容的实例
  11. c4d导出html,C4D动力学如何导出fbx或者其他格式?
  12. 人脸对齐—3DDFA
  13. 向量场的散度和旋度_矢量场散度和旋度的物理意义
  14. 微信铁通服务器地址,铁通dns服务器地址大全
  15. 知到python课程答案-知到智慧树_Python数据分析与数据可视化_结课测验答案
  16. python中的*args和**args详解
  17. 典型相关分析(Canonical Correlation Analysis, CCA)
  18. 内外升级动力不变 北京现代第四代途胜上市15.59-23.99万
  19. ise生成msk文件的用处_cmsis-posmsk-codegen-为寄存器生成Pos和Msk定义的小型实用程序,特别是对于CMSIS项目-Mete Balci...
  20. LNA(Low Noise Amplifier, 低噪声功率放大器)简介

热门文章

  1. Excel一键生成工资条的另类操作
  2. mac iphone 备份_如何在Mac上删除iPhone和iPad备份
  3. 获取到小程序全局唯一的 App 实例(getApp()获取)
  4. 宝塔linux升级,宝塔linux面板之升级OpenSSL教程
  5. 几个好看的vscode主题,必须记下来
  6. NUC980驱动595与165扩展输入输出接口
  7. 985高校的毕业生年薪大概有多少?看完你还会不努力读书吗
  8. codevs 2102
  9. BZOJ3850 ZCC Loves Codefires
  10. 距离之前的博客不知不觉过去一年半多了,我进步的我自己都不敢信